# Flaglight Rollouts — Approvals

Quick version for on-call: any rollout touching more than 5% of traffic needs an approval in Flaglight before the ramp continues. Kill switches don't need approval — just flip them and note it in the incident channel. Scheduled ramps pause automatically if error budget burns hot. If you're stuck at 2 a.m. with a pending approval, there's one person authorized to override, and that's the approver below.

account owner for tagep-bafof: Norael Gilax Juleth

# --- Heads up, on-call friend ---
# Report exports from Quartzline are rendered in the tenant's local
# timezone, NOT UTC. If a customer says their nightly CSV looks
# "shifted by a few hours," check TENANT_TZ_OVERRIDE before digging
# into the scheduler. The export worker also signs each file via the
# Chronoseal service so downstream systems can trust timestamps.
# That signing call needs a credential, and yes, it has to live in
# this file. The next line sets it:

vault entry, bagef-hafop: RELAY_SECRET3=a63

// Fixture: consent banner rollout, phase 2 (Glimmerbay regions).
// Plugin authors: this fixture simulates a user who dismissed the
// banner mid-animation — yes, that's a real edge case we shipped.
// Don't hardcode banner IDs; read them from the fixture payload.
// The mock consent API expects the bearer token shown below.

bearer token for kajep-fawep: eyJhbGciOiJIUzI1NiIsInR5cCI6IkpXVCJ9.eyJzdWIiOiItV1Y7-In0.DOigEep5